Do you think online matchmaking services are too expensive? Maybe you’ll think again when you hear the results of an interesting British study about the value of love. The book “You Are Really Rich, You Just Don’t Know It Yet” places monetary couple-in-lovevalue on things that are more important than money – like friendships, health and love.

Especially during the current financial crisis, many people are re-evaluating the value of material things and trying to focus on values that are more rewarding than money. The value assigned to love and other immaterial goods is based on research about what makes people happy. In a new value system, things like love would be appreciated for what they are: priceless ways of enriching your life, without being rich.

According to the book, the value of love is  £163,424, while a stable relationship is worth £154,849. Ideally, online matchmaking can help you find both! Then, if you really want to boost your happiness value, you could have children, at a value of £129,448. love-lettersLove letters are few and far between these days, what with text messages, emails and IMs taking over. Nevertheless, love letters are still the best way to let someone know you love them. Sadly, love letters are also the hardest things in the world to write when you’re lost for words.

That’s when 1001 love letters comes in very handy. The site hosts a huge collection of love letters, providing categories like seduction letters, erotic letters, miss you letters, friendship letters, reconciliation letters, and many more. Some of the letters are very specific, so it’s worth browsing the site for words that fit your personal situation perfectly (for example “I don´t mind being the Other Woman”, “My mistake”, “To the love of my life” and even “Seducing my teacher” (!)).

Once you have found the love letter that perfectly expresses what you want to say, you can send it directly from the site. Of course you could also use the love letters as inspiration and base your own romantic prose on those ideas. After all, everyone gets text messages, emails and IMs, but by putting pen to paper you will really make an impression!
